How to Change the Light Bulb on the Minka Aire Concept II Ceiling Fan

  1. Turn the wall power switch off.
  2. Access the glass light cover.
  3. Push the glass light cover up gently.
  4. Twist the light bulb counterclockwise to remove it.
  5. Push the glass light cover back into position.

How do you replace a ceiling fan in a vaulted ceiling?

Position the hanger bracket so that the opening in the bracket is on the uphill side of the sloped ceiling. Then screw it into the box with the special screws provided with the fan brace. Pull the ceiling fan wiring into the new box, mount the box onto the brace (Photo 4) and attach the fan hanger bracket (Photo 5).

How do you use a Hampton Bay ceiling fan without a remote?

How to Use a Hampton Bay Fan Without a Remote
  1. Turn on the light switch connected to the ceiling fan.
  2. Pull the short cord hanging from the Hampton Bay fan once to turn the fan on high, twice to turn the fan on medium, three times to turn the fan on low and four times to turn off the fan.

Why did my ceiling fan stop working?

If your ceiling fan stopped working or is not turning on, it could be because it isn't receiving any electricity. This could be because the circuit breaker has tripped or is off. Check your panel to confirm this. If the circuit breaker works fine, it could be a problem with loose wiring and connections.

Why is my ceiling fan remote not working?

If you are using a remote control, check that the batteries are installed properly and are not dead. Check that the dip switches on the remote and receiver are set to the same frequency. If you're using a wall control, check the power to the breaker from your control and try working your ceiling fan manually.
